Trailfire - A Powerful, Yet Simple Browsing Tool / Review

****

Trailfire

This is a seriously cool idea. There is an abundance of information and learning material spread across the web in vast quantities; instead of compiling it all together or clip-boarding it, you can just leave a trail.

For instance, I have been reading up on the PHP scripting language lately; so I have been following this trail Learning PHP created by another user on the topic. He has already read through many websites and left trailmarks on the sites and pages he felt were the best he had found. I can follow this trail he created and go from introductory to advanced. I was very, very impressed with how the whole process worked. Of course, this guy already knew what he was talking about and thus created a very high quality trail related to the subject.

But you can use Trailfire for anything. You can plan your next trip with it, segmenting it to the itinerary of your trip. you'll be seeing a lot of links to trails I create from now on. I'll use this great online tool to help any of my neebie friends find introduction material to various subjects.
